Did a dive or should I say attempted dive at Pebbles beach and Lobolly cove. When I got the maritime weather report last night. It said the seas wold be 2-4 with a NE 25 kts wind, which would subside by the afternoon.
When we got to Pebbles beach the seas weren't that rough, but the longer we were there the worse the seas became. Next time I get a maritime weather report I'll add at least 5- 10 to the seas and the wind.
Deciding that Pebbles beach would be better suited for other days, we decided to go to Lobolly Cove. I dove lobolly cove last year and it was a good dive, so I thought that maybe it would be more secluded then Pebbles beach. And parking during the week day shouldn't have been a problem.
The parking wasn't a problem. We parked just to the right and walked down to the cove. When we got there, the seas weren't too bad so we thought that we'd give it a try. By the time we had our equipment on and walked back down to the cove, and swam out a little. The place ended up looking like a washing machine as some people would say. We ended up calling it a day.
We ended up going to a resturaunt at Cape Ann Marina, which was the better part of the day. Would have rather had done two tanks, but oh well I can't always get what I want.
The next time I get a weather forcecast like what we were to have to day, I'll call the dive that night, before the dive.
